首页> 外文OA文献 >Status of Empirical Research in Component Based Software Engineering - A Systematic Literature Review of empirical studies
【2h】

Status of Empirical Research in Component Based Software Engineering - A Systematic Literature Review of empirical studies

机译:基于构件的软件工程实证研究现状 - 实证研究的系统文献综述

代理获取
本网站仅为用户提供外文OA文献查询和代理获取服务,本网站没有原文。下单后我们将采用程序或人工为您竭诚获取高质量的原文,但由于OA文献来源多样且变更频繁,仍可能出现获取不到、文献不完整或与标题不符等情况,如果获取不到我们将提供退款服务。请知悉。

摘要

Objective: In this paper we present a systematic literature review of the empirical research in Component Based Software Engineering (CBSE). CBSE has evolved as a popular software development methodology since the introduction of Microsoft’s Component Object Model (COM) in the early 90s. The purpose of CBSE is to develop systems by incorporating various independent yet well-defined software pieces in the name of components. The objective of this study is to identify the amount of empirical research done, the types of empirical studies and the research topics that are being discussed in the literature. Method: We performed a systematic literature review of the papers that were published between January 1995 and August 2011. CBSE attained much of the industry’s attention only after the introduction of Microsoft’s COM, Sun Microsystems’s JavaBeans and OMG’s CORBA in the early 90s which showed up after 1993, thus we chose 1995 as the starting point for research on CBSE. We followed the guidelines of Kitchenham in performing the review. Results: We found 47 papers which is the amount of empirical research that has been done during this period. Case study research and Experimentation were the most prevalent and preferred research methodologies which constituted 40.5% and 42.5% respectively. The research topics that were the most discussed among these papers are Implementation of Components, Selection of Components and Quality of Components which constituted 14.9%, 12.8% and 10.6% respectively. Conclusion: From this study we found certain areas of CBSE (Integration, Testing and Storage of Components) which we consider necessary to be researched through Industrial Case Studies and Experiments as valuable insights of the current-state-of-practice in the industry can be explored. Regarding the industrial empirical research we observed that much of the studies were done in Europe where we highlight the need for a more geographical prevalence of industrial research considering the benefits of a socio-economic and business environment. Finally, we identified few interesting topics or subjects regarding the CBSE process which were not focused in the empirical research that has been done so far.
机译:目的:在本文中,我们对基于组件的软件工程(CBSE)中的经验研究进行了系统的文献综述。自从90年代初引入Microsoft的组件对象模型(COM)以来,CBSE已经发展成为一种流行的软件开发方法。 CBSE的目的是通过以组件的名义结合各种独立但定义明确的软件来开发系统。这项研究的目的是确定进行的实证研究的数量,实证研究的类型以及文献中正在讨论的研究主题。方法:我们对1995年1月至2011年8月之间发表的论文进行了系统的文献综述。只有在90年代初引入Microsoft的COM,Sun Microsystems的JavaBeans和OMG的CORBA之后,CBSE才引起了业界的广泛关注。 1993年,因此我们选择1995年作为CBSE研究的起点。我们执行了Kitchenham的指导方针进行审查。结果:我们找到47篇论文,这是在此期间进行的经验研究的数量。案例研究和实验是最流行和首选的研究方法,分别占40.5%和42.5%。这些论文中讨论最多的研究主题是组件的实现,组件的选择和组件的质量,分别占14.9%,12.8%和10.6%。结论:通过这项研究,我们发现了CBSE(组件的集成,测试和存储)的某些领域,我们认为有必要通过行业案例研究和实验来研究这些领域,因为可以对行业的当前状态进行有价值的洞察。探索。关于工业实证研究,我们观察到许多研究是在欧洲进行的,其中我们着重考虑到社会经济和商业环境的好处,需要对地理学进行更广泛的工业研究。最后,我们确定了一些与CBSE过程有关的有趣主题或主题,而这些主题或主题并未集中在迄今为止进行的实证研究中。

著录项

  • 作者

    Tekumalla Bharath;

  • 作者单位
  • 年度 2012
  • 总页数
  • 原文格式 PDF
  • 正文语种 eng
  • 中图分类

相似文献

  • 外文文献
  • 中文文献
  • 专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号